=========================== doc/unlocked-io.texi ===========================
@node unlocked-io
@section unlocked-io
Note for the maintainer: This module's defaults are suitable for
unithreaded applications; packages with multithreaded applications should
also invoke @code{AC_DEFINE([USE_UNLOCKED_IO], 0)}.
